What Are Sliding Doors?
Sliding doors are big panels that slide open and closed, usually set up in locations where traditional hinged doors might not be practical. They are frequently used for patios, closets, and room dividers. The advantages of sliding doors consist of:
Space Efficiency: Unlike standard doors, sliding doors do not swing open, enabling optimal area utilization even in compact spaces.Natural Light: Large glass panels allow natural light to enter the home, producing a brighter and more welcoming environment.Visual Appeal: Sliding doors can boost the total style of a space, serving as an attractive centerpiece.Considerations Before Installation
Before employing a sliding door installer, it's important to consider numerous aspects:
Material: Sliding doors come in a variety of products, consisting of wood, fiberglass, and vinyl. The option of material affects resilience, maintenance, and aesthetic appeals.
Size: Measure the installation area accurately. Professional installers often have tools to ensure accurate measurements.
Glazing: Consider whether you desire double or triple glazing for much better insulation.
Modification: Many sliding doors can be customized in regards to color, surface, and design. Discussing these choices with the installer will make sure satisfaction.
Regulations: Check local building regulations and regulations that may relate to sliding door setups.
The Installation Process
Employing a professional includes several steps to make sure a smooth installation procedure. Here's a summary of what to anticipate:
Consultation and Estimate:
The installer gos to your home to evaluate the installation area.Discuss your choices and budget plan.The installer provides a quote based upon your requirements.
Preparation:
The installer prepares the location by eliminating any existing fixtures and making sure a clean workplace.This might consist of getting rid of old doors, repairing surrounding frames, or producing an assistance structure.
Installation:
The sliding door frame is put together and secured into the ready opening.Unique attention is paid to leveling and alignment to ensure the door operates smoothly.Extra sealing and insulation steps are carried out to enhance energy efficiency.
Finishing Touches:
Final modifications are made to the sliding door mechanism.The installer may use any necessary weather condition stripping and tidy the workspace.
Post-Installation Checks:
The installer will check the door's performance and make any last-minute adjustments, making sure that it fulfills quality standards.Benefits of Hiring Professional Installers

What is the average lifespan of a sliding door?
Sliding doors generally last between 20 to 30 years, depending on the material and upkeep.
Can I set up a sliding door myself?
While DIY installation is possible, employing professionals guarantees much better results and minimizes the threat of mistakes.
What upkeep do sliding doors need?
Routine cleaning, lubrication of the tracks, and inspecting seals for wear and tear are vital for upkeep.
What should I think about when choosing a sliding door?
Assess your requirements in terms of area, insulation, style, and spending plan before deciding.
Are sliding doors energy efficient?
Modern sliding doors, especially those with double or triple glazing, can provide substantial energy performance.
